How Does DivX Achieve Excellent Visual Quality?
DivX, a video file format known for its compactness and efficiency, achieves excellent visual quality through a sophisticated combination of compression techniques. The DivX File Format Details reveal a careful balance between reducing file size and preserving crucial aspects of video integrity, such as color accuracy, contrast, and sharpness. This is accomplished by utilizing advanced motion compensation algorithms that analyze and predict frame-to-frame differences, allowing for more effective compression without noticeable loss in picture quality.
Moreover, DivX leverages spatial prediction to further enhance compression efficiency while minimizing artifacts commonly associated with video compression. By intelligently coding only the necessary changes between frames, DivX ensures that the resulting video maintains a high level of detail and visual fidelity, comparable to those of other, larger file formats.
